2009-04-21 6 views
8

私はXCodeプロジェクトをCocoaの単一ドキュメントアプリケーションとしてビルドしました(これはPython-Cocoaアプリケーションではありません)。標準のCocoaアプリケーションからPythonコードを実行しています

私が見つけたすべてのドキュメントは、Pythonで書かれたコードでCocoaアプリケーションを作成することを前提としていますが、そうではありません。Pythonクラスからメソッドを呼び出す標準のCocoaアプリケーションが必要です。

PyObjCを使用して、ファイルからPythonコードを実行することはできますか?Cocoa標準のmain.cをmain.pyファイルに置き換える必要はありませんか?

後で編集:私はPython.frameworkについて知っていますが、私は環境を通してPyRun_SimpleFileにパラメータを送ることができます。私は直接ブリッジを使ってPythonコードとデータを交換したいと思います。

答えて

7

embed python objective CのためのGoogle検索では、具体的には、関心のあるかもしれないいくつかのリンクを返します。

+0

を、私は最初のリンクでのカップルを見てきました私はそれが本当に私の問題の解決策を記述していたかどうかを知るために盲目でした。ありがとう。 – diciu

関連する問題